What is a Hoverboard?

A hoverboard is a self-balancing personal transportation device that typically consists of two wheels connected by a platform on which the rider stands. The device is powered by rechargeable batteries and controlled by the rider’s movements, with sensors detecting the rider’s shifting weight and adjusting the speed and direction of the hoverboard accordingly.

Hoverboards are designed to provide a smooth and convenient mode of transportation for short distances, such as commuting to work or school or running errands. They are also popular entertainment, with riders performing tricks and stunts on them.

While hoverboards are often referred to as “hoverboards,” they do not hover or levitate. Instead, they use wheels to move along the ground, and the term “hoverboard” refers to the device’s ability to balance itself, giving the illusion of hovering.

How does a hoverboard work?

A hoverboard uses advanced sensors, electric motors, and a central computer to maintain balance and provide forward motion. When a rider steps onto the platform, the sensors detect their movements and send signals to the central computer.

The computer then activates the electric motors to provide forward motion while also adjusting the speed and direction of the wheels to maintain balance.

The sensors on a hoverboard can detect even the slightest movements of the rider, allowing for precise control and maneuverability. The motors are typically powered by a rechargeable battery, which provides a range of several miles on a single charge.

The rider leans in the desired direction to move forward or backward. The sensors detect this movement and send signals to the computer. This adjusts the speed and direction of the wheels accordingly. To turn, the rider shifts their weight to one side.

Features of the Hover Board

1. Design of a Hoverboard

The hoverboard design typically consists of a platform with two wheels connected by a central axis.

  • Platform: The platform of a hoverboard is where the rider stands and is typically made of a durable material such as plastic or aluminum. The platform may feature grip pads or other traction-enhancing features to help the rider maintain balance.
  • Wheels: A hoverboard’s wheels are typically made of solid rubber or a combination of rubber and plastic. They are powered by electric motors and controlled by a central computer, which adjusts their speed and direction based on sensor input.
  • Footpads: The footpads are on either side of the platform and are equipped with sensors that detect the rider’s movements. The footpads may be covered in a non-slip material to help the rider maintain balance.
  • Sensors: Hoverboards are equipped with advanced sensors that detect the rider’s movements and adjust the speed and direction of the device accordingly. This allows for a smooth and stable ride, even on uneven surfaces.
  • Motors: The motors of a hoverboard are responsible for powering the wheels and providing forward motion. They are typically electric motors and are controlled by the central computer.
  • Battery: Hoverboards are powered by rechargeable batteries, which typically range several miles on a single charge. The battery may be located inside the platform or in a separate compartment.
  • Design and Color: The design and color of a hoverboard can vary widely depending on the manufacturer and model. Some hoverboards feature unique designs and colors, while others may appear plain or utilitarian.

5. Safety Concerns and Precautions

Hoverboards have had a controversial past due to safety concerns, but with advancements in technology and stricter regulations, they are now much safer to use. Some of the safety precautions to take when using a hoverboard include:

  • Always wear a helmet and protective gear such as knee and elbow pads.
  • Choose a hoverboard with UL certification to ensure that it meets safety standards.
  • Do not ride a hoverboard on uneven or slippery surfaces.
  • Do not exceed the weight limit of the hoverboard.
  • Always ensure that the hoverboard is fully charged before riding.

6. How to Ride a Hoverboard

Riding a hoverboard requires practice and balance. Here are the steps to follow when riding a hoverboard:

  • Step onto the hoverboard with one foot at a time, placing your feet shoulder-width apart.
  • Keep your body upright and look forward.
  • Lean forward to move forward and lean back to slow down or stop.
  • To turn, shift your weight to the side in your desired direction.
  • Practice in a safe and open area until you feel comfortable riding the hoverboard.

The cost of a real hoverboard depends on several factors, such as the type of hoverboard, the brand, and the features included. Generally speaking, you can expect to pay anywhere from $200 to $2,000 or more for a decent hoverboard.

The most affordable hoverboards are usually made from plastic and have basic features such as LED lights and Bluetooth speakers. These boards typically cost between $200 and $400.

For mid-range hoverboards, you can expect to pay between $400 and $1,000. These boards typically feature better materials and components and may include features such as gyroscopic sensors and faster speeds.

Finally, high-end hoverboards are typically made with high-quality materials and components, costing up to $2,000 or more. These boards often come with features like built-in GPS systems, top speeds of up to 20 mph, and longer ranges of up to 20 miles.

1. Are hoverboards safe to use?

Hoverboards can be safe to use if used correctly and meet safety standards. However, there have been incidents of hoverboards catching fire due to faulty batteries or chargers, which can cause serious injuries or property damage.

To ensure safety, it is essential to buy a hoverboard from a reputable manufacturer that meets safety standards and to follow the manufacturer’s instructions for charging and use. It is also recommended to wear protective gear, such as a helmet, elbow pads, and knee pads, when riding a hoverboard, and to use it in safe, designated areas.

2. How fast can a hoverboard go?

The speed of a hoverboard can vary depending on its model and specifications. Most hoverboards have a top speed of around 10 to 12 miles per hour (16 to 19 kilometers per hour), although some models can go faster.

3. How long does a hoverboard battery last?

The battery life of a hoverboard can vary depending on its model and usage. Typically, hoverboard batteries can last for 1 to 3 hours of continuous use, or around 10 to 15 miles (16 to 24 kilometers) of riding distance, on a single charge.

However, the rider’s weight, terrain, and riding style can also affect the battery life. Following the manufacturer’s instructions for charging and storing the battery is essential to ensure its longevity.

4. Can hoverboards be used in the rain?

Using hoverboards in rain or wet conditions is generally not recommended. Water can damage the hoverboard’s electrical components, including the battery, motor, and sensors. Moisture can also cause the wheels to slip, making it difficult to maintain balance and control.

Riding a hoverboard in wet conditions can be dangerous and increase the risk of accidents and injuries. If it is necessary to use a hoverboard in wet conditions, it is essential to check the manufacturer’s recommendations and take extra precautions.
